TPS ENRICHMENT CHECK

1. This steps checks that the TPS will cause an ECM "Rich" command when fully depressed manually. On some cars, this will cause a low dwell (full rich) on others it will not.
Code 21 should normally be set.
2. This step distinguishes between a faulty TPS or ECM harness/ECM.
Code 21 should normally be set provided engine RPM is not set above specifications.
3. This step checks for 5 volt reference at TPS. It should be about 5 volts.
4. This step checks for a grounded circuit. Normal circuit should read about 5 volts. Checking for grounded TPS output to Terminal "5" of ECM or short in wiring to Terminals "5" and "8" from TPS indicates whether fault is in wiring or ECM. A voltmeter with a 10 megohms resistance must be used for an accurate reading.
